Eric Christopher | cee313d | 2019-04-17 04:52:47 +0000 | [diff] [blame] | 1 | ; RUN: opt < %s -sccp -S | FileCheck %s |
2 | ; RUN: opt < %s -passes=sccp -S | FileCheck %s | ||||
3 | |||||
4 | @0 = private unnamed_addr constant [2 x i32] [i32 -1, i32 1] | ||||
5 | @"\01??_7A@@6B@" = unnamed_addr alias i32, getelementptr inbounds ([2 x i32], [2 x i32]* @0, i32 0, i32 1) | ||||
6 | |||||
7 | ; CHECK: ret i32 1 | ||||
8 | |||||
9 | define i32 @main() { | ||||
10 | %a = load i32, i32* @"\01??_7A@@6B@" | ||||
11 | ret i32 %a | ||||
12 | } |